Immobility due to COVID-19 confinement, use of contraceptives and presence of the G20210A mutation. Validity of the Virchow triad for the presentation of Deep Venous Thrombosis and Pulmonary Thromboembolism.

<title>Abstract</title> <p>Venous thromboembolic disease is a complex and multifactorial pathology, the result of the interaction of both genetic and environmental factors. The Virchow triad, first described in 1859, is still valid to explain the pathogenesis of thrombosis, where three main factors are reflected: a) hypercoagulable state; b) impaired blood flow; c) endothelial injury.
